WebJul 23, 2024 · - You can use ZFS for Docker in your VM, you (still) cannot do that in LX (C) containers I can confirm that ZFS+Unprivileged LXC + Docker works flawlessly. See here. I have 7 Unprivileged LXC with Docker nested inside each, with a total of about 25 docker containers, running on ZFS Volumes formatted as XFS. No problems since 2 years. WebFeb 7, 2024 · If you run a Linux hosted Docker engine, it runs natively and the nested-virtualisation issue doesn't exist. Reading Daphnissov's links, Windows Server 2024 would appear to be adopting a native Docker Engine and will also not result in nested-virtualisation.
